We are seeking a detail-oriented and organized Document Controller to join our team in Riyadh, Saudi Arabia. In this role, you will be the backbone of our documentation management system, ensuring that all project records, engineering documents, and correspondence are meticulously organized, easily accessible, and compliant with company standards. You will work collaboratively with project managers, engineers, and administrative teams to maintain comprehensive document libraries and support seamless project operations from initiation through closeout.
